The directors payroll is calculating NI in month 12 of £84.24 employee and £96.88 employer.

This is incorrect as directors are only being paid £702 per month.

YTD figure is £7722 

NI Category A

Tax Code 1185L

 

Is there a setting i need to change? How can I correct this?

Since this is your first question here in the community, let me take the time to welcome you to the Quickbooks Family. To resolve the issue, you’ll have to review the employee's information and make sure the setup is correct.

 

Here's how:

 

  1. Go to Employees on the left panel, then select Employees.
  2. Click on the employee’s name.
  3. On the Profile page, go to the Tax information section.
  4. Click on the Pencil icon.
  5. Review the information.
  6. If the NI Category and Tax Code information are incorrect, enter the correct one in the NI letter and Tax code fields.
  7. Make sure to select Yes in the Company director section, then choose the appropriate calculation method.
  8. Fill in the fields.
  9. Click on Save.

With the figures that you have provided you are correct that with an additional payment in month 12 of £702 added to YTD of £7722 the amount should be £8424 which is the threshold for NI and there should be no NI being deducted.
